Permits and inspections in Mission

Electrical permits in Mission run through Technical Safety BC rather than the municipality. We file the permit, book the inspection, and close it out as part of the job, so you're not the one chasing paperwork. Any work that adds or changes a circuit is permitted and inspected, which is what makes it count for your insurer and, later, your buyer.

When a job involves a service upgrade, we also coordinate the BC Hydro disconnect and reconnect, and for EV chargers we hand you the documentation your BC Hydro or CleanBC rebate application needs. Permitted, inspected work by a licensed contractor is what keeps a rebate from bouncing and an insurance file clean.

How a Mission job goes

It starts with an assessment — often photos for a simple job, a site visit for anything involving the panel, the service, or a run of any length. From there you get a fixed written quote. Once you approve it, we pull the permit through Technical Safety BC, book any BC Hydro work a service change needs, and schedule around your other trades if it's a renovation. On the day, the work is done to the current BC Electrical Code, tested, and left ready for inspection. We don't call a job finished until it has passed and, where a rebate is involved, until you have the paperwork in hand.
